Dr. Daniel Pipes – The Middle East Today: The Greatest Threats
Dr. Daniel Pipes is a global scholar on Islam. He is president of the Middle East Forum, and a distinguished visiting fellow at the Hoover Institution. A former official in the U.S. Department of State, he has taught at the University of Chicago, Harvard University, the U.S. Naval War College, and Pepperdine University. Dr. Pipes is named in the list of the top 100 most influential living Harvard Graduates. He has received two Presidential appointments, has testified before many congressional committees, and has served on five presidential campaigns. He is the author of twelve books, writes articles translated in 33 different languages and is frequently seen on radio and T.V.
